There is no successful construction project without proper site preparation. It includes a fundamental process of steps that makes sure if the land is safe, stable and can safely stand for construction purposes. Every step, including site clearing, soil testing, and grading, is vital in building a firm foundation for the construction process. Here is an expanded guide to provide you with step-by-step insight into the construction site preparation process, and why it’s so crucial for the success of your project.

Step 1: Site Clearing

Site preparation begins with clearing the site of trees, shrubs, rocks and debris. This would enable all the construction activities to carry out without any breaks. This stage can also involve heavy machinery, such as bulldozers, excavators, and stump grinders.

Key Activities:

  • Clearing away trees and other vegetation.
  • Tearing down obsolete structures or facilities if need be.
  • Disposal of garbage according to environmental laws.

Essentially, clearing the site prepares the ground for the next step by removing anything that may be problematic during construction.

Step 2: Site Surveying

After the site is cleared, surveying is completed to determine boundaries, elevations and any potential obstructions. It is a step that helps determine the best layout of structures and make sure zoning laws and permits are followed.

What Is Surveying? What Happens During Surveying?

  • The construction zone is marked with boundaries.
  • Underground utilities are mapped so as not to be damaged during digging.
  • For proper drainage and grading, elevations are surveyed.

Successful surveying also reduces mistakes and helps ensure a well-constructed design.

Step 3: Soil Testing

Soil testing is an important part of site preparation since it is the process of assessing how strong, what the composition, and load-bearing capacity of the soil is. They first provide information that lets the relevant party know if the planned structure can be supported by the soil or if adjustments are required.

Why Soil Testing Matters:

  • Soil type (clay, sand, silt) — Determines type of soil for foundation design.
  • Groundwater levels and drainage capacity checks to prevent future water issues.
  • Detects the occurrence of possible hazards, such as liquefaction or erosion risks.

This knowledge allows contractors to design for a foundation that best accommodates the site conditions to avoid future structural concerns.

Step 4: The Dirt Work (Excavation & Grading)

Excavation is the process of digging into the ground to make room for foundations, basements or utility lines. The next step is called grading in which they level the land or create slopes that effectively drain.

Key Tasks:

  • Removing excess soil, or carrying it elsewhere as required.
  • Cutting and filling the land to reach desired heights and grades.
  • Redirecting water from structures to avoid flooding or pooling.

It must be well drained and stable, so excavation and grading are very important here.

Step 5: Drainage Systems Installation

More fundamentally, to prevent rapid flooding and to protect our buildings from damage, adequate drainage systems are necessary. During this stage, retention basins, French drains or swales are built.

Advantages of Installing Drainage:

  • Stops washouts and washes from water moving across the property.
  • Protects foundations from long-term water-related damage.

With proper drainage design, you can be confident that your project will not suffer from any weather-based issues.

Step 6: Compacting the Soil

Soil compaction produces density and stability providing a solid foundation for construction. This minimizes the possibility of settling or moving after construction commences.

What Compaction Achieves:

  • Provides a consistent reference and deters crushing under large loads.
  • Provides a stable defense for other elements and foundations in the long term.

Compacted soil is important in ensuring the longevity and durability of your project.

Step 7: Prepare the Site for Finishing

In the final step, you can fine-tune your designs, and once everything is in order, issue construction documents. This can involve marking limits, erecting temporary fencing for safety, and ensuring that all permits are in order.

Final Preparations Include:

  • Making sure the site is level, safe and devoid of hazards such as debris or unstable soil.
  • Outlining utilities like water lines or electrical conduits for simple installation during construction.

Seasoned ground preparation allows for a smooth transition into construction activities with minimal delays or risks.

Why Taking Time to Prepare Your Space Is So Important

Rushing through a site prep can result in expensive errors such as foundation cracks, drainage problems, or structural instability. Having a systematic method puts your project on the right foot—both for the literal ground it will start on and for the overall project.

Advantages of Comprehensive Site Preparatory Work:

  1. Enhanced safety for on-site equipment and workers.
  2. Adherence to local building codes and environmental regulations.
  3. Lowered risk of delays brought on by unexpected issues such as unstable soil or improper drainage design.

When setting up your project for success long term, being properly prepared can save time and money in the long run.

The Effectiveness of Professionals in Site Preparation (Common Struggles)

Unstable Soil Conditions

Professional contractors usually stabilize weak soil by adding lime or cement mixtures to improve load-bearing capacity.

Environmental Concerns

Environment-friendly solutions like tree replantation or erosion control can reduce environmental effects with no hindrance in achieving project objectives.

Weather Delays

Seasoned teams closely monitor weather reports and changes to proactively adjust schedules so preparation phases are minimally impacted.
